You have enough ram, decent processor, the 5450 should allow you to play most games I would think.

Play them, yes, play them at medium - high settings, no.

If you just want them to run, it will be fine, if you want high settings, high resolutions and good performance at those settings, you will need something with a better video card than the 5450
